How to fill out county civil mediation intake

How to fill out county civil mediation intake:
01
Begin by gathering all relevant information related to the dispute or issue that requires mediation. This includes the names and contact information of all parties involved, a brief description of the dispute, and any relevant documentation or evidence.
02
Make sure to thoroughly read and understand the instructions provided on the county civil mediation intake form. This will ensure that you provide all the necessary information required for the mediation process.
03
Fill out the personal information section accurately, including your name, address, phone number, and email address. If you are representing a company or organization, provide the necessary details as well.
04
Proceed to the details of the dispute section and provide a clear and concise description of the issue at hand. Include relevant dates, events, and any other pertinent information that will help the mediator understand the situation.
05
If there are any specific claims or requests you would like to make during the mediation process, make sure to clearly state them in the appropriate section. This may include monetary compensation, specific actions, or any other desired outcomes.
06
Take the time to review and double-check all the information you have provided on the intake form. Ensure that it is accurate and complete to the best of your knowledge.
07
Once you are satisfied with the information entered, sign and date the form as required. If necessary, make copies of the completed intake form for your own records.
Who needs county civil mediation intake?
01
Individuals or parties involved in a civil dispute that requires mediation may need to fill out a county civil mediation intake. This could include issues such as landlord-tenant disputes, contract disagreements, or neighbor disputes, among others.
02
Companies or organizations involved in a civil dispute may also be required to complete a county civil mediation intake form. This includes disputes between businesses, contract disputes, or any other conflicts that require mediation.
03
County civil mediation intake forms are typically required by county or regional mediation centers that provide mediation services to the community. Therefore, anyone seeking mediation services through these centers will likely need to complete the intake form.
